Résumé

While battling a vicious winter storm, Roshon ol-Sarifor, along with his father and twin brother are kidnapped and thrust on a journey that takes them far from home-leaving his sister Jasminda believing them dead. Their captors claim that the Queen Who Sleeps is behind their abduction-She wants them to reclaim a magical object hidden in a deadly part of the ocean. But a violent encounter with a gang of pirates forces the ol-Sarifors to seek refuge on a smuggler's ship, where Roshon meets a girl unlike any he's encountered before. Ani Summerhawk never met a risk she didn't take.
But with a price on her head, she and her older brother need to make a quick getaway from a deal gone bad. Every ship in the sea is seeking the reward for returning her to a ruthless captain who believes she's his property. But when her brother agrees to transport three passengers to a dangerous destination, Ani's heart is put on the line for the first time. The two families battle a treacherous sea, greedy sailors, and a powerful mage as they struggle to retrieve and secure the ancient artifact.
And the attraction between a high-spirited girl and a cautious boy comes to a head when they discover that their biggest fight just might be with each other.  Set two years before the events of Song of Blood & Stone, this action-packed novella answers the question of what happened to Jasminda's family and sets the stage for the events in Cry of Metal & Bone (Earthsinger Chronicles, book 3).
